Safety Beach has 5,086 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Safety Beach have seen a 44.05%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 36.78%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Safety Beach is $1,196,008 while the median value for Units is $913,701.
  • Houses have a median rent of $693 while Units have a median rent of $600.
There are currently 56 properties listed for sale, and 5 properties listed for rent in Safety beach on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 175 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Safety beach.

The size of Safety Beach is approximately 6 square kilometres. It has 23 parks covering nearly 12.2% of total area. The population of Safety Beach in 2011 was 3,517 people. By 2016 the population was 4,824 showing a population growth of 37.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Safety Beach is 60-69 years. Households in Safety Beach are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Safety Beach work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 69.6% of the homes in Safety Beach were owner-occupied compared with 69.8% in 2016.
